Spring Concert: A Century of Folk  

Thursday, April 27 at 7 p.m. 

Ocean City Public Library, Room N110s 

John Arthur will perform a song for each decade between 1920 and 2020, providing context and history for each selection as well, in this event that is one-part history discussion and one-part musical performance. Works will include Dolly Parton, Bob Dylan, and other classics.

Avalon Arbor Day Celebration 

Friday, Apr 28 at 10:30 a.m. 

71st Street & Dune Drive, Avalon 

Celebrate Arbor Day with the Avalon Garden Club at its annual tree-planting ceremony. This year’s tree will be a white oak planted on the island at 71st Street & Dune Drive. A representative from the Avalon Environmental Commission will be the guest speaker. In the case of inclement weather, the event will move inside to the 39th Street Tennis Building. 

Sea Isle Arbor Day Ceremony 

Friday, April 28 at 12 p.m. 

70th Street and Landis Avenue – Public Garden  

Come attend a very special Arbor Day Celebration in the public garden near 70th Street and Landis Avenue, where a White Oak Tree seeding will be dedicated to memory of long-time community volunteer Theresa Barry and to all of the people of Sea Isle City.
